What We Know

The claim that "USAID is the U.S. Agency for International Development" is accurate. USAID, which stands for the United States Agency for International Development, is the principal U.S. government agency responsible for administering civilian foreign aid and development assistance. It was established in 1961 and plays a critical role in international humanitarian efforts and development programs (U.S. Agency for International Development).

USAID's mission is to promote economic development, improve health, and foster democratic governance in developing countries. It operates under the authority of the Foreign Assistance Act and is a key component of U.S. foreign policy (U.S. Agency for International Development, U.S. Agency for International Development: An Overview).
